is stearyl alcohol an unsafe ingredient in skincare products?
Stearyl alcohol is fatty alcohol used as an emollient and to help keep other ingredients intact in a formulation. See fatty alcohol. And Fatty alcohol is made from fatty acids; fatty alcohols are used in cosmetics as thickening agents and emollients. They are not drying or irritating forms of alcohol. Bottom Line: Stearyl alcohol or Cetyl alcohol are standard, benign, waxlike cosmetic thickening agents and are completely nonirritating and safe to use.
